Dispatcher

Human Resources announces an opening for the position of Dispatcher. This is a full-time, in person, Grade E-5 position located in the Transportation Department.

General Statement Of Duties:
Dispatches school buses to help ensure that all bus runs, APS-wide, are timely and efficient; runs include regular runs, field trip runs, athletic trip runs and special event runs throughout the school year and the summer. Passengers include K-12 students (and younger) and students with special needs. Makes daily assignments, as needed, of Bus Drivers and Bus Attendants for effective scheduling and deployment of all buses consistent with route plans/schedules developed by Routing and Planning.

Uses pertinent modules of planning/scheduling software (currently edulog), mostly in the forms of straightforward look-ups and data entry, in support dispatch functions. Monitors the arrival and departure of Bus Drivers/Bus Attendants and buses to ensure that staff has reported, as scheduled, and that all bus runs have the proper staff. Ensures maintenance of a daily dispatch log to assist in driver/attendant management and to facilitate response by Transportation Services to service inquires or complaints.

Maintains continuous radio contact with in-service buses and, in the event of a traffic accident or other incident, ensures response from Transportation Services or other servicers. As appropriate, tracks response from public safety [police/fire/EMS (emergency medical services)] first responders. Serves as a Bus Driver to transport students, as assigned. Performs related functions.

Responsibilities:
Essential Functions Of The Class: (May not include all duties performed.) Makes daily assignments of Bus Drivers and Bus Attendants for in scheduling and deploying all buses consistent with route plans/schedules. Monitors the arrival and departure of bus drivers and buses to ensure that drivers have reported, as scheduled, and that all bus runs have the proper staff. Maintains a daily dispatch log to assist in driver management and to facilitate response by Transportation Services to service inquires or complaints.

Maintains continuous radio contact with in-service buses. Monitors, and communicates with bus drivers and others concerning, such 'environmental' information as weather, road hazards, road closings, traffic delays, etc. Uses proper broadcast procedures, including tone of voice, message construction, terminology and transmission style in communication with school bus drivers and others; this will, at times, include speakers of English as a Second Language (ESL).

Listens 'actively' to help ensure effective two-way communication. Attempts to calm any emotionally distraught caller. Shows decisiveness and maintains self control during emergencies and other high pressure dispatch situations. Tracks buses using geographic positioning system (GPS) equipment if/when installed by APS. In the event of a traffic accident or other incident, ensures response from Transportation Services or other servicers by passing on facts of the accident/incident and noting apparent options for response.

May contact 911 on behalf of the Bus Driver. As appropriate, tracks response from public safety (police/fire/EMS). Serves as a point of first contact for principals, parents and others regarding questions/complaints, as they arise daily, about bus service. Performs operator checks and services on and operates Federal Communications Commission (FCC)-approved radio broadcast equipment. Drives a school bus to transport students, as needed and when not serving as a dispatcher, during driver shortages, in emergencies, etc.

May work as a Bus Driver (Substitute) under Dispatch. Stays abreast of developments directly affecting APS school bus transportation dispatch, including but not limited to vehicle/fleet data, road network data, and standards and issues emanating within APS; this includes short-term effects of scheduled and unplanned road work.
